Ingredients

 ½ c Unbleached Flour
 3 tb Shortening Or Lard
 2 tb Finely Chopped Pecans
 1 x Cold Water
 ¼ ts Salt
 1 x Dried Beans

Directions

1

In a small mixing bowl stir together flour, chopped pecans and salt.

2

Cutin shortening or lard till the pieces are the size of small peas.

3

Sprinkle cold water over part of the mixture; gently toss with a fork.

4

Push to side of bowl.

5

Repeat till all is moistened.

6

Form dough into aball.

7

On a lightly floured surface roll the ball into a 10-inch circle.

8

Line a 7-inch pie plate or quiche dish with the pastry.

9

Flute edge.

10

Coversurface of pastry with clear plastic wrap.

11

Spread dried beans atop theplastic wrap to a depth of 1 inch.

12

Micro-cook, uncovered, on 70% powerfor 6 minutes, rotating the dish a half-turn every 2 minutes.

13

Carefullylift plastic wrap and beans from pastry.

14

Micro-cook, uncovered, on 70%power about 2 minutes or till pastry is dry.
